A leading design firm in London is seeking a BIM Coordinator to manage large BIM datasets and support project teams. The successful candidate will mentor team members in digital workflows, ensuring efficient use of Revit and compliance with ISO 19650.
Offering a supportive environment, the role includes benefits like a company pension scheme, discretionary bonuses, and 25 days of holiday. This position is ideal for a proactive individual experienced in BIM coordination on significant projects.
